Cover Music Distribution 101: Legalizing Your Process
Breaking into the music scene is tough enough without adding legal complications to your already packed schedule. When it comes regarding covering songs, understanding the legalities can feel like a labyrinth. But fear not! This guide will break down the essential tips you need about legally distribute your covers and avoid any unwanted court headaches.
First things first, acquire the necessary permissions. This usually means getting a license from the copyright holder, which is often the songwriter or music publisher. Don't worry, it's not as difficult as it sounds! There are different platforms and services that specialize in licensing music. Research your options and find one that suits your needs.
- Evaluate registering your covers with performing rights organizations (PROs) like ASCAP, BMI, or SESAC. This helps ensure you get recognized for your work and receive royalties whenever your cover is used publicly.
- Openly state that your recordings are covers on all platforms that you distribute them. This stops any confusion about the rights of the music.
Keep in mind that copyright law is complex and constantly evolving. If you have any concerns, it's always best to consult with a legal professional specializing in intellectual property.
